My story

Here's what the humans have to say about me:

Lulu (formerly Helen) is the perfect puppy. At only 2 months old, she is already house broken and crate trained. She loves to play and cuddle. No matter how excited she is, if you cradle her like a baby belly up, she melts into your arms. She plays until she's ready to fall asleep, then she cuddles. She loves to run and roll around in the grass. She also loves to curl up in soft, fluffy blankets. She's so happy go lucky! Lulu follows voices, but is a clumsy little puppy, still learning how to walk on her big paws. She loves her toys, and she has a lot of them. But her favorite "toy" is a person. She likes to lay on her back and have her belly rubbed, and when you do, she wiggles like she's being tickled! And she may not be able to see, but she knows when a human face is nearby and she'll lick any face within reach. She's also a beagle, so she puts her nose to the ground and goes, but she stops to run to your voice as soon as you call her. A person who has a big enough heart to adopt a blind dog will also love Lulu's other imperfections. One ear is longer than the other, and the small ear is crinkled. But it only makes her even cuter. She loves to meet new people. To illustrate how lovable she is, I took her to work and the IT guys wanted to meet her. Before I knew it, there were eight men playing with her, cuddling her and taking photos and videos with their cameras. Within about two days, she was the Facebook profile photo of two of the men! A puppy who can turn groups of men to mush can win over any heart!
